1. Home Staging: Apply New Paint

This will give your home a fresh, new look that potential buyers will love. If you are not sure what colors to use, stick with neutral colors that will appeal to a wide range of buyers. When you are painting, be sure to take your time and do a good job.

If you do not have time to do it yourself, hire a professional to do the job for you. With fresh paint, your home will look its best and stand out from the competition.

2. Home Staging: Add More Mirrors

Mirrors reflect light and make spaces appear larger, brighter, and more open. They are also a great way to add a decorative touch to a room.

Hang a large mirror in a small room to make it appear more spacious. Place a mirror opposite a window to maximize natural light.

Use mirrors to highlight special features in a room, such as a fireplace or piece of art. Experiment with different shapes, sizes, and frames to find the perfect mirror for your space.

3. Home Staging: Organize Your Kitchen

This means decluttering counters, putting away small appliances, and leaving only a few key items out. The goal is to make the space seem bigger and more open. This can be done by removing unnecessary items and organizing what is left.

Another tip is to make sure the appliances are clean and free of fingerprints. This will give the kitchen a more polished look.

4. Home Staging: Remove Personal Photos

This may seem like a small detail, but it can make a big difference in terms of appeal to potential buyers. Personal photos can be a distraction and make it difficult for buyers to envision themselves in the space. Instead, opt for neutral artwork or décor that will help create an inviting and welcoming atmosphere.
